The Base:

The base, also called the vase or bowl, is the foundation of the hookah. It is usually made of glass, but can also be constructed from other materials such as ceramic or acrylic. The base holds water, which plays a crucial role in filtering and cooling the smoke. It comes in various shapes and sizes, often adorned with intricate designs and patterns. The water in the base not only helps purify the smoke but also creates the bubbling sound that is synonymous with the hookah experience.

The Stem:

The stem is the central pillar of the hookah, connecting the base to the bowl. Typically made of stainless steel or other durable materials, the stem provides stability and houses important components. It consists of several parts, including the shaft, downstem, and purge valve. The shaft is the main section of the stem that extends from the base to the top, where the bowl is attached. The downstem is a tube that submerges into the water in the base, allowing smoke to pass through and be filtered. The purge valve is a small valve located on the stem that enables the release of excess smoke from the base, ensuring a smooth and enjoyable smoking experience.

The Bowl:

The bowl, also known as the head or shisha head, is where the flavored tobacco, called shisha or maassel, is placed. It is usually made of clay, ceramic, or metal. The bowl is designed to retain heat and evenly distribute it to the tobacco. The top of the bowl is covered with a foil or a heat management device, such as a screen or a chimney, to separate the tobacco from the charcoal. The bowl comes in different shapes and sizes, influencing the heat management and flavor intensity of the smoke.

The Hoses:

The hoses are the channels through which the smoke is inhaled. Traditionally, hookah hoses were made from leather or reed, but modern hookahs often use silicone or synthetic materials that are more durable and easier to clean. The hoses are attached to the stem and are typically long enough to allow for comfortable group smoking sessions. Some hookahs have multiple hoses, enabling multiple users to enjoy the hookah simultaneously. The hoses may have decorative elements, such as handles or tassels, to enhance the aesthetic appeal.

The Charcoal:

Charcoal is an essential component of the hookah, as it provides the heat necessary to vaporize the flavored tobacco. Natural coconut shell charcoal is commonly used due to its long-lasting burn and minimal odor. The charcoal is placed on top of the foil or heat management device on the bowl. It is usually ignited using a charcoal burner or an open flame until it glows red. The heat from the charcoal transfers to the tobacco, releasing the flavorful smoke that is drawn through the hookah and inhaled.

Assembly and Preparation:

To assemble the hookah, the stem is inserted into the base, ensuring a tight seal. The bowl is then attached to the top of the stem, and the foil or heat management device is placed on the bowl, with the tobacco packed inside. If using foil, small holes are poked to allow airflow. The charcoal is lit and placed on top of the bowl, allowing it to heat the tobacco. Once the hookah is prepared, the hoses are attached, and users can begin enjoying the experience.
